In A First, Sportalympics Event For Pre-School And Primary Kids

Sportybeans is a multi-sports skills development program which introduces pre-school and primary school children between the ages of 3.5 to 9 years to the concepts and skills involved in the nine core sports of the Sportybeans curriculum. The nine core ball sports are baseball, soccer, basketball, golf, hockey, cricket, rugby, tennis and volleyball in social, non-competitive team setting. They organised an event exclusively for this age criteria in Coimbatore by conducting preliminaries in 8 different schools across the city. Age appropriate games were conducted for children of different age groups. Children who secured first three places in all these schools were made to participate in the Sportalympics, an inter-school sports event.
Around 225 students participated in Sportalympics on 17th February at Prakriya International School in Ramanathapuram. Prizes were distributed to all the winners by Chief Guest Aishwarya Rao, Correspondent of Prakriya International School.
The schools which secured the top three places are Kangaroo Kids, PSBB Millennium and Dr. NGP school respectively.
Sportybeans also conducts regular classes for children of these age group in three centres in R.S Puram, Trichy Road and Peelamedu where they are introduced to age appropriate games and sport equipment.
Instilling active lifestyle at an early age will improve the future lifestyle of the child and will also help imbibing very valuable qualities like listening, sharing and taking turns at an early age.
